(Un)inspiration

I've been feeling a little... uninspired lately.  I don't have any of my necessary jewelry supplies left, and I'm hesitating on buying more when I feel like I should see if my current stock shifts, since my Etsy store has been so quiet lately.  So without anything to make, I've felt a bit disconnected and creatively flat.  I also feel less inspired and motivated to engage with others on the creative front and work on other aspects of my fledgling creative biz.

I have other things I can create with, of course.  I have needle-felting materials, wool and needles, paint and canvases.  Instead, I've been wasting time watching TV shows which I think makes me feel even more creatively stagnant.  So I think I might go on a TV fast this week, and make sure I'm spending my time in the evenings on creative projects. 

Today I made a start on breaking my creative drought by visiting the local farmer's market and baking a blackberry-apple pie from scratch, pastry and all:



I just had a slice and I think it turned it well!  Here's to the rest of the week being a little more inspired and productive.  What are your favorite methods for getting out of a rut?
